The embarrassing defeat of the Argentine national team

The resounding defeat suffered today by the Argentine national team against Spain, only served to remind us of that shameful episode that Brazil experienced four years ago, in their own World Cup, when they were also defeated by Germany by 7-1.

A few months before the start of the 2018 World Cup in Russia, the 'Furia Roja' exposed all the weaknesses of Jorge Sampaoli's team and routed them without mercy. Although, of course, the albiceleste was missing Lionel Messi, who couldn't finish watching the game from the stands and left when there were less than 10 minutes left.

This happens just when a few weeks ago there was talk of South American supremacy over the Europeans, after the Peruvian, Brazilian, Uruguayan, Colombian and even Argentine national teams won their friendly matches.

No 'Figuritas'

It is worth noting that in both of these matches there is a coincidence. Both Argentina and Brazil, in these historic defeats, did not have their star players due to injury. In the 2014 World Cup, Neymar suffered a heavy blow in the match against Colombia and could not play against the Germans. Today, Messi was also absent due to pain that also prevented him from playing the first friendly match against Italy.

A noteworthy fact is that the gauchos had not suffered such a crushing defeat since the 6-1 loss against Bolivia in the 2009 Qualifiers.
